ARTIST NOTES: In rare moments, the universe aligns with the imagination. A solar storm dances above a weathered coastal outcrop, and suddenly the Earth feels like a place of legend. The aurora ignites the sky in alien greens and royal purples, and beneath it, a silhouette emerges—not just rock, but the shape of a slumbering dragon, poised between sea and stars.

Dragon’s Aurora is not just a photograph—it’s an invitation to wonder. It evokes the deep memory of the planet, where ancient myths still echo in the landforms and light. It’s about seeing the familiar become fantastical when nature performs without restraint.

This image reminds us that magic isn’t a thing of stories—it’s stitched into the fabric of the planet itself, waiting for a moment, and the right light, to be revealed.

ARTIST BIO

Based on the Mornington Peninsula, my photography is inspired by our beautiful surrounds. It focuses on capturing moods - the awe of our night sky, the warmth of a sunset evening, the drama of our beaches and more.
